class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<h2>Quick Answer: Where Should You Stay in Hangzhou?<\/h2><p>For most first-time visitors, the safest base is still the east side of West Lake, especially Hubin and Longxiangqiao. For quieter comfort, choose the west side. For better transport efficiency and budget control, choose Wulin Square or Fengqi Road. If yes, area choice matters more than almost anything else.<\/li><li>Do not treat \u201cnear West Lake\u201d as one single experience. The east side is more convenient and active, while the west side is quieter and more resort-like.<\/li><li>For a first trip, prioritize the area with the best overall efficiency, not the most romantic description. For most readers, that still means Hubin, Longxiangqiao, or the main eastern lakefront.<\/li><li>Quietness, scenery, and transport efficiency usually do not peak in the same place.<\/li><li>Old-street zones such as Hefang Street can add character, but hotel hardware, soundproofing, and luggage handling are often less smooth than in more mature commercial districts.<\/li><li><strong>If the hotel is mainly for sleeping, transport logic should come first.<\/strong> In that case, Wulin Square, Fengqi Road, or Hangzhou East Railway Station may be smarter than forcing a scenic stay.<\/li><li>On a 2\u20133 day trip, the wrong area can clearly reduce what you actually get done.<\/li><li>Area choice usually matters more than small hotel score differences. A slightly lower-rated hotel in the right zone is often the better choice.<\/li><\/ul><h2>Best Area to Stay in Hangzhou by Travel Style<\/h2><div style=\"overflow-x: auto; max-width: 100%; max-height: 500px;\"><table><thead><tr><th><strong>Travel style<\/strong><\/th><th><strong>Best area<\/strong><\/th><th><strong>Why<\/strong><\/th><th><strong>Watch out for<\/strong><\/th><\/tr><\/thead><tbody><tr><td>First-time visitors<\/td><td>Lakefront \/ Hubin \/ Longxiangqiao<\/td><td>Best overall mix of West Lake access, food, metro convenience, and sightseeing efficiency<\/td><td>Crowds, higher prices, and some noise in peak periods<\/td><\/tr><tr><td>West Lake-focused travelers<\/td><td>Lakefront \/ Hubin \/ Longxiangqiao<\/td><td>Easiest lakeside walking and strongest classic Hangzhou feel for a first visit<\/td><td>Core hotels can be busy and expensive<\/td><\/tr><tr><td>Couples<\/td><td>West Lake West Side \/ Yanggong Causeway \/ Maojiabu<\/td><td>Quieter scenery, stronger resort feel, and a more romantic pace<\/td><td>Weaker transport and fewer late-night dining options<\/td><\/tr><tr><td>Families<\/td><td>Wulin Square \/ Fengqi Road<\/td><td>Strong metro access, easier logistics, more stable hotel stock, and convenient food choices<\/td><td>Less lakefront atmosphere<\/td><\/tr><tr><td>Quiet comfort seekers<\/td><td>West Lake West Side \/ Yanggong Causeway \/ Maojiabu<\/td><td>Best fit for calm surroundings, greenery, and better rest quality<\/td><td>Less practical for fast city movement<\/td><\/tr><tr><td>Business travelers<\/td><td>Qianjiang New Town<\/td><td>Stronger modern hotels, CBD convenience, and polished business-travel setup<\/td><td>Weak fit for classic sightseeing<\/td><\/tr><tr><td>Train stopovers<\/td><td>Near Hangzhou East Railway Station<\/td><td>Best for late arrival or early departure efficiency<\/td><td>Poor base for actual Hangzhou sightseeing<\/td><\/tr><tr><td>Budget travelers<\/td><td>Wulin Square \/ Fengqi Road<\/td><td>Usually the most practical balance of price, transport, and usable location<\/td><td>You are trading away direct scenic atmosphere<\/td><\/tr><\/tbody><\/table><\/div><h2>Where Not to Stay in Hangzhou for Most Tourists<\/h2><ul><li>Too-far outer districts are usually a weak match for a first trip. They may be cheaper or newer, but they often cost too much time once you start moving between West Lake, old streets, and the main sightseeing core.<\/li><li>Pure business or newer office-heavy areas can work well for work trips, but they are usually not the best sightseeing bases. You may get a polished hotel, but less travel atmosphere and weaker evening value.<\/li><li>Cheap areas far from West Lake are often false economy. The room rate may look good at first, but the extra metro time, taxi cost, and route friction can easily cancel out the savings.<\/li><li>Old-lane stays with poor luggage access are often less practical than they sound.<\/li><li>Hangzhou East Railway Station is useful for a one-night stopover, but it is usually the wrong choice for a multi-day sightseeing base.<\/li><\/ul><p>The point is not that these places are bad. They just do not match what most first-time visitors usually need: smoother sightseeing and better route efficiency.<\/p><h2>Hotel Types in Hangzhou: What to Expect<\/h2><p>Around Lakefront, Hubin, and Longxiangqiao, the hotel mix is the widest. You will find luxury lakefront hotels, mature upper-mid chains, serviced apartments, and practical city stays. This is the easiest zone for most visitors, but it also carries the clearest location premium.<\/p><p>In Wulin Square and Fengqi Road, the pattern is more city-practical. This area is stronger for mature business hotels, reliable chains, and stable mid-range stays. It usually gives better value than the lakefront.<\/p><p>On the west side of West Lake, especially around Yanggong Causeway and Maojiabu, the stay style shifts toward quieter, more scenic, and often more expensive properties. This is where Hangzhou feels more resort-like, but also less transport-efficient.<\/p><p>Around Hefang Street and Southern Song Imperial Street, you get more old-street and heritage-style hotels. The atmosphere can be stronger, but hotel quality varies more.<\/p><p>In Qianjiang New Town, the stock is newer, more high-end, and more business-oriented. Hardware is often stronger, but the area feels more modern-CBD than classic Hangzhou.<\/p><p>For most first-time visitors, a well-located hotel is still the safer and more practical choice than a more atmospheric but less convenient stay.<\/p><h2>How Much Should You Budget for Staying in Hangzhou?<\/h2><div style=\"overflow-x: auto; max-width: 100%; max-height: 500px;\"><table><thead><tr><th><strong>Budget level<\/strong><\/th><th><strong>Typical nightly range<\/strong><\/th><th><strong>What to expect<\/strong><\/th><th><strong>Best-fit areas<\/strong><\/th><\/tr><\/thead><tbody><tr><td>Budget<\/td><td>RMB 200\u2013400<\/td><td>Basic chain hotels or simple local stays, usually clean and usable but with smaller rooms and fewer extras<\/td><td>Wulin Square \/ Fengqi Road, Hefang Street, near Hangzhou East Railway Station<\/td><\/tr><tr><td>Mid-range<\/td><td>RMB 400\u2013700<\/td><td>The sweet spot for most visitors: better location, more reliable comfort, stronger service, and often newer rooms<\/td><td>Wulin Square \/ Fengqi Road, parts of Hubin, Hefang Street<\/td><\/tr><tr><td>Upper-mid \/ Comfort<\/td><td>RMB 700\u20131,200<\/td><td>Better hardware, stronger service, larger rooms, and sometimes a more scenic or quieter stay feel<\/td><td>Hubin \/ lakefront edge, West Lake west side, Qianjiang New Town<\/td><\/tr><tr><td>Luxury<\/td><td>RMB 1,200+<\/td><td>Top-brand hotels, premium lakefront or skyline locations, stronger dining, and a smoother overall stay<\/td><td>Prime lakefront, West Lake west side resorts, Qianjiang New Town luxury hotels<\/td><\/tr><\/tbody><\/table><\/div><p>Hangzhou is usually more expensive than central China cities such as Wuhan, especially in the West Lake core zone. The real price gap usually comes from area, season, and whether you are paying for lake proximity or actual lake views. Weekends, spring travel season, major holidays, and prime West Lake areas can raise prices sharply. For most travelers, a mid-range budget is already enough for a well-located and comfortable stay. Lakefront and lake-view stays usually carry a clear premium. That can still hide a weaker walking route or a less useful lake section.<\/li><li>If you stay near West Lake, always check which side you are actually booking. The east side usually works better for first-time efficiency, while the west side is usually better for quiet comfort.<\/li><li>In older districts and historic streets, pay attention to luggage access.<\/li><li>Staying near Hangzhou East Railway Station is fine for one-night transit. It is much less convincing if your trip is really about sightseeing.<\/li><li>Night views, evening walks, breakfast options, and dinner convenience all change the real value of a hotel.<\/li><li>Book earlier in peak periods. Spring travel season, weekends, and major holidays push up West Lake area prices very quickly.<\/li><li>Families should check more than room size. Walking comfort, nearby food, and easy returns after sightseeing matter a lot.<\/li><li>Transport convenience is not only about being near a metro station. It also matters whether the route works well for West Lake, Lingyin Temple, and Hangzhou East Railway Station.<\/li><li>Read the latest reviews carefully. Noise, cleanliness, facility maintenance, and room condition often matter more than glossy photos.<\/li><\/ul><p>It also helps to review broader <a href=\"https:\/\/www.thechinajourney.com\/china-travel-tips\/\">China Travel Tips<\/a> before locking in your stay.<\/p><h2>FAQs About Where to Stay in Hangzhou<\/h2>\t\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-element elementor-element-b40d349 elementor-widget elementor-widget-n-accordion\" data-id=\"b40d349\" data-element_type=\"widget\" data-e-type=\"widget\" data-settings=\"{&quot;max_items_expended&quot;:&quot;multiple&quot;,&quot;default_state&quot;:&quot;expanded&quot;,&quot;n_accordion_animation_duration&quot;:{&quot;unit&quot;:&quot;ms&quot;,&quot;size&quot;:400,&quot;sizes&quot;:[]}}\" data-widget_type=\"nested-accordion.default\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"elementor-widget-container\">\n\t\t\t\t\t\t\t<div class=\"e-n-accordion\" aria-label=\"Accordion.
